First let´s see what we need to open this baby.
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/01_tools.jpg)
- our Wii
- a tri-wing screwdriver
- a normal philipps screwdriver
- a scalpel (optional for removing the pads)
Now move your Wii with the battery side towards you
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/02_battery_side_01.jpg)
Remove the pads in the red circles and the screws under them
You will end up like this: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/03_battery_side_02.jpg)
You can now remove the tri-wing screw which was behind the battery slot
Now turn you Wii with the bottom towards you: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/04_bottom.jpg)
Again, remove the pads and the screws under them. These screws are all tri-wing screws.
Now turn the Wii with the GameCube ports towards you: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/05_gc_ports_01.jpg)
Remove the two little plastic doors. Don´t be too harsh or you might brake them !
Now remove the three screws shown in red circles.
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/06_gc_ports_02.jpg)
The left screw is a little longer than the others.
You can remove the black plastic part now:
Turn the Wii with the slot-in drive showing to you: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/08_remove_front.jpg)
Carefully remove the little plug shown in the red circle
Finally you can take of the top cover of the Wii: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/09_remove_top.jpg)
Just lift it up carefully.
After that you can also just lift up the metall cover of the drive:
Now remove the four screws shown in the red circles:
After that you are able to take the drive off:
![](/Msntv/ps2/images/12_remove_drive.jpg)
Carefully remove the ribbon cable and the voltage plug
Now you are ready to install the modchip of your choice:
